A message from Father Rob

My Dearest Brothers and Sisters in Christ,

Over the past two years, I have had the honor and privilege of serving here at Saint Bede as your Parochial Vicar; and what an honor it has been! I wish to take this opportunity to extend my deepest and most sincere gratitude to you, the faithful people of God, for allowing me to be an active part of your journey with Christ. Whether I was celebrating the Baptism or First Holy Communion of your children, preparing your teens for Confirmation, preparing couples for marriage, anointing the sick or burying a loved one, or, most precious of all, celebrating Mass (the source and summit from which all sacraments flow), it has been my absolute joy to be a part of everything.

Saint Bede has offered and provided many opportunities for me to grow in my love of all God’s people. You have deepened my love for Christ through your daily witness and service of His love. As I come to the end of my ministry here, please know that you’ll remain in my heart and prayers always. I’m not overly fond of “good-byes” because I know we will all be reunited someday, whether during our earthly lives or in heaven at the eternal banquet. So, please accept this brief note with thanks and love as my expression of gratitude to you.

May Our Lord continue to bless you and your families!

In Christ’s endless love,

Father Rob Cole

Catholic Charities of Eastern Virginia offers free classes in Parenting and Anger Management. The Parenting class is designed for individuals who are separated, separating, divorced, or divorcing and teaches parents how to minimize problems for children. The Anger Management class helps adults learn how to better manage feelings of anger. Call (757) 467-7707 for details.
